user_channel:Change fun ret&cmd cc as per New Std
Modified ipmi function return status code and
command completion codes as per new standard.
Tested:
verified using ipmitool commands.
1. create new user
Command : ipmitool user set name 5 user5
Response: //user created successfully
Command: ipmitool user set password 5 0penBmc\' //set password
Response: Set User Password command successful (user 5)
2. Set password
Command : ipmitool user set password 5 0penBmc\'
Response: Set User Password command successful (user 5)
3. set channel access
Command: ipmitool channel setaccess 1 5 callin=on ipmi=on link=on
privilege=4
Response: Set User Access (channel 1 id 5) successful.
4. get channel access
Command: ipmitool channel getaccess 1 5
Response:
Maximum User IDs : 15
Enabled User IDs : 5
User ID : 5
User Name : user5
Fixed Name : No
Access Available : call-in / callback
Link Authentication : enabled
IPMI Messaging : enabled
Privilege Level : ADMINISTRATOR
Enable Status : disabled
5. User list
Command: ipmitool user list 1
